Kutol makes 5 different types of foaming product that I know of the Instance foaming hand sanitizer with aloe that we use (waterless), A Alcohol base instance foaming hand sanitizer (waterless) (fire hazard?), a foam anti-baterial soap, body soap, and shampoo.

I get it from a local supplier where i get my toilet paper. I cost about $1-$2 for the dispencer, and $6-$8 for the pump-bag. My customer love them. You need to rivit them to you toilets and drill and hole in the side/edge and use a zip tie to lock the unit together. Out of a 160 unit I have had 4 stolen when I frist put them in. In 2 year i have had 1 run out.
